Technical Specifications
Fuel Petrol Petrol
Engine Displacement 149.40 cc 164.90 cc
Engine 1-cylinder/4-stroke/2-valve SI, 4 stroke, Oil cooled, SOHC,4 valves
Engine Starting Electric & Kick Electric
Engine Lubrication Pressure splash lubrication --
Clutch Wet multi-plate Wet multi plate RT slipper clutch
Fuel System Carburetor Fuel Injection: Bosch- Closed loop
Ignition C.D.I --
Cooling System Air-cooled Oil cooler with Ram air assist
Maximum Power 8.2kW/8500 r/min 19.2 PS @10000 RPM
Maximum Torque 10.0N.m/7500 r/min 14.2 NM @ 8750 RPM
Transmission -- 5 speed gear box
Gear Shift Pattern -- 1-N-2-3-4-5
Top Speed 97 kmph 123 kmph
Battery 12V 7Ah (12N7-3B) 12V, 8Ah MF
Frame Arch bar truck Double cradle Split Synchro Stiff Frame
Headlamp -- AHO LED Headlamp with LED
Taillamp -- LED
Tyres
Front 2.75-18 90/90-17 49P Tubeless
Rear 3.00-18 130/70 R17 M/C 62P Tubeless (Radial tyre)
Brakes
Front Disc 270mm Petal Disc Brake
Rear Drum 240 mm Petal Disc Brake
Brake Lever -- Brake Fluid: DOT 3 / DOT 4
ABS -- Single Channel
Suspension
Front Telescopic forks Showa Race tuned Telescopic Forks
Rear Telescopic coil spring oil damped Showa Race tuned Mono Shock
Colors Available
Colors Red, White,Blue --


Physical Specs
Length 1979 mm 2035 mm
Width 745 mm 790 mm
Height 1224 mm 1050 mm
Weight 99 kg 148 kg
Wheelbase 1246 mm 1357 mm
Ground Clearance 150 mm 180 mm
Fuel Tank Capacity 11.3 litres 12 litres
